Disability Ramp Installation in Kansas City, KS
Disability ramp installation services provide practical solutions for improving accessibility around residential properties. These services typically cover the design, construction, and installation of ramps that facilitate easier entry and exit for individuals with mobility challenges. Projects can include ramps for front porches, back entrances, garages, or pathways within the property, ensuring safe and convenient access to all areas of the home. Property owners often want to understand the different types of ramps available, such as portable or permanent structures, as well as materials used to ensure durability and safety.
Before requesting a disability ramp installation, property owners should consider factors like the available space for the ramp, the slope or incline needed to meet accessibility standards, and any local building codes or regulations. It’s also helpful to evaluate the overall layout of the property to determine the most suitable location for the ramp. Clear communication about specific needs and preferences can help in selecting the right design, ensuring that the installation provides safe, functional, and long-lasting access solutions.

Disability Ramp Installation Questions
What types of properties can benefit from disability ramp installation? Residential homes, commercial buildings, and public facilities can all be improved with accessible ramps to enhance mobility and safety.
What materials are commonly used for disability ramps?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and concrete, chosen for durability and suitability to the property’s environment.
Are disability ramps customizable to different property layouts? Yes, ramps can be tailored to fit various space constraints and specific accessibility needs.
What should property owners consider before installing a disability ramp? It's important to assess space availability, slope requirements, and local building codes to ensure proper installation.
